The brief for this project was to find opportunity for improvement in a public space and was set by Bond and Coyne, Winchester.
After a lot of intensive field work and research, I designed an indoor viewing gallery, suited for St Giles Hill viewpoint, Winchester.
The Giles Gallery offers:
• A 360 degree appreciation of the viewpoint
• An enhanced public experience with useful facilities
• All year round shelter
• And a location sensitive aesthetic - Environmentally Sympathetic
I represented this design in a number of communicative media including; 1:100 scaled model, CAD 3D, (cheetah 3D software) and numerous illustrations like Orthographics, Interiors, material diagrams and 'in-location' illustration.
-interiors include compass flooring and circular ceiling timeline of local history
